At Snowdown Train Station, you'll find the essentials well-covered even if it lacks some modern conveniences. Though there is no ticket office, the station is equipped with accessible ticket machines to collect tickets purchased online, located conveniently by the entrance to platform 1. Travel assistance is prioritized with the provision of induction loops tailored for individuals with hearing impairments, and help points are available for further guidance.
While the station is unstaffed, assistance isn't far away. On-train staff are prepared to lend a hand and help with boarding or alighting. For travelers needing extra support, a mobile Assistance Team is on standby; they can be deployed or taxi arrangements made to ensure you reach a fully staffed station.
Keep in mind that the station does not offer step-free access and amenities are somewhat limited. For those planning longer waits, it's useful to know that there are no waiting rooms, toilets, refreshment facilities, or shops within the station. Therefore, it's wise to plan accordingly before your arrival.
Navigating beyond Snowdown is quite straightforward thanks to its reliable transport links. For visitors heading to and from Dover, buses are located promptly in Aylesham Road, opposite the postcard landmark. Similarly, buses travel toward Canterbury, using the same road's bus stop situated by the post box.
Further details on local bus services and connections can be explored through printable guides made available here. This ensures that even those new to the area can move seamlessly from train to local transit.

The ticket office at Ascot (Berks) station operates throughout the week, ensuring you can purchase or collect your tickets with ease. It opens early, from 6 AM on weekdays, and provides services on weekends as well. You’ll find ticket machines in place, equipped to handle purchases with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ts for added accessibility.
Additionally, the station offers smartcard issuing and validation, providing a seamless experience for regular travelers. While luggage storage is not provided, CCTV cameras ensure security across the station. Travelers will be pleased to find accessible facilities, including a heated waiting room on Platform 3 and available seating areas, while accessible toilets are stationed on Platform 1.
Ascot (Berks) station is designed to be accessible, offering step-free access to Platform 1, with lifts available for other platforms. The station ensures comfort and ease for all passengers, including those with impairments, by providing acc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and staff assistance. While there are no accessible taxis or designated pick-up/drop-off points, customers can expect warm and accommodating service from station staff.
Transporting to and from Ascot (Berks) station is made simple with well-established transport links. The station provides rail replacement services off Station Hill during necessary times and offers guidance for continued travel via bus with downloadable schedules. While taxi and car hire options are not specified, the surrounding town has several local taxi services available for your convenience.
